Senior Technology Trainer

"It's a pleasure to work for Netcom Learning all these years."

What do you like about working at NetCom Learning?

"I love the culture of the company. The company gave me opportunity grow over the years. I also believe in the vision, commitment and competence of the top leadership team."

Do you have any tips for others interviewing with this company?

"If you're not a lifelong learner, the company will eventually discontinue relationship."

What don't you like about working at NetCom Learning?

"The company management team wants to promote the performance driven culture, but sometimes they are too tough on technical trainers even if the client is wrong."

What suggestions do you have for management?

"Look for ways to promote your purpose (importance of lifelong learner) even more."

NetCom Learning Reviews FAQs

Is NetCom Learning a good company to work for?

NetCom Learning has an overall rating of 4.5 Average Rating out of 5, based on over 2 NetCom Learning Review Ratings left anonymously by NetCom Learning employees, which is 15% higher than the average rating for all companies on CareerBliss. 100% of employees would recommend working at NetCom Learning.

Does NetCom Learning pay their employees well?

NetCom Learning employees earn $40,000 annually on average, or $19 per hour, which is 39% lower than the national salary average of $66,000 per year. 0 NetCom Learning employees have shared their salaries on CareerBliss. Find NetCom Learning Salaries by Job Title.

How satisfied are employees working at NetCom Learning?

100% of employees would recommend working at NetCom Learning with the overall rating of 4.5 out of 5. Employees also rated NetCom Learning 4.7 out of 5 for Company Culture, 4.2 for Rewards You Receive, 4.2 for Growth Opportunities and 4.8 for support you get.
